sql, 點select?

係咪都select *, 定係淨select 想要的col?
兩者有無分別?

u can make a speed test to find the differents

TOP

如果用select *,有D function會用唔到,e.g. subquery,having,leftjoin果D...
不過要視不同condition而用,睇你想個result係咩~

TOP

一般係揀要用o既column,除非句select 已經係select from 一個sub query

兩者係有分別..用o既memory 已經唔同..

TOP

咁會唔會話寫果陣就用晒*, 最後再改返? 等開發速度可以快d?

TOP

咁會唔會話寫果陣就用晒*, 最後再改返? 等開發速度可以快d?
主人 發表於 2011-9-18 00:29



  之後搵返o黎改...咪重慢左.....

TOP

咁會唔會話寫果陣就用晒*, 最後再改返? 等開發速度可以快d?
主人 發表於 2011-9-18 00:29


唔會...只會令開發速度更慢

TOP

你試下寫個program 行loop再行select *  就知分別...lol

TOP

提示: 作者被禁止或刪除 內容自動屏蔽

TOP

係咪都select *, 定係淨select 想要的col?
兩者有無分別?
主人 發表於 2011-9-17 19:43



    主要影嚮 I/O ,  尤其是 database fetch row 到 network transfer 呢一段.

TOP

相關文章